Six People Have Been Appointed To The Wexford Hurling Advisory Sub-committee

A new Wexford hurling sub-committee has been set up in the county…

Their main role is to oversee the Hurling High Performance Plan set up in Wexford.

The names of the sub-committee were confirmed at a recent Wexford GAA County Board meeting which took place on 20th September 2022.

The new Wexford Advisory hurling sub-committee includes a host of familiar names in the Wexford hurling world and beyond.

The Hurling Advisory Subcommittee includes:

Adrian Fenlon (chairperson)

Liam Griffin

David O’Connor

Anthony Neville

Johnny Dempsey

Niall Williams (Coach & Player Development Manager) in a non-voting capacity.

The news was confirmed at a Wexford GAA County Board meeting on Tuesday evening.
